Jennie stunned in Paris with a vintage Jean Paul Gaultier dress, combining sheer fabrics, shimmering beads, and a matching manicure.

Jennie Kim, K-pop star and style icon, stole the spotlight at Jean Paul Gaultier’s haute couture show in Paris. The singer chose a vintage piece from the Spring 2008 collection—a sheer gown featuring a deep neckline adorned with crisscrossing straps and delicate beading that enhanced its satin sheen.

In a flawless styling choice, Jennie extended the beaded detail to her manicure, with translucent stones that complemented her ethereal look. Wearing natural makeup and tousled waves, she let the dress be the true star of the night.

Seated in the front row alongside Hunter Schafer and Rachel Sennott, Jennie embraced the trend of reviving iconic fashion pieces. Sennott also opted for a vintage Gaultier design—a gold halter top from the Spring 1997 collection, paired with long gloves and sheer stockings.

Vintage fashion has become a statement of style this couture season. Beyond recent creations, celebrities like Jennie are championing historic pieces, paying tribute to designers’ legacies at their own runway shows.
